{"id":175453,"date":"2026-02-12T20:17:10","date_gmt":"2026-02-12T20:17:10","guid":{"rendered":"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/us-ca\/175453\/"},"modified":"2026-02-12T20:17:10","modified_gmt":"2026-02-12T20:17:10","slug":"late-night-of-talks-deal-inches-closer","status":"publish","type":"post","link":"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/us-ca\/175453\/","title":{"rendered":"Late night of talks, deal inches closer"},"content":{"rendered":"<p>The <a href=\"https:\/\/missionlocal.org\/2026\/02\/san-francisco-teachers-strike-day-3-tensions-rise-as-negotiations-remain-at-a-standstill\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">San Francisco teachers\u2019 strike<\/a> entered its fourth day Thursday, with piecemeal progress on talks but the sides still apart on some fundamentals. Wages, healthcare, and special education remain the major issues.<\/p>\n<p>District and union officials spent 16 hours bargaining at the War Memorial Veterans Building, ensconced until early Thursday morning. The two sides offered conflicting narratives: Union officials said over 100 people on their bargaining team \u201cwaited for hours for the District\u2019s promised counter until 1 a.m., only to be told they had nothing to pass.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>The district, in its own <a href=\"https:\/\/www.sfusd.edu\/information-employees\/labor-relations\/negotiations-updates\/negotiations-timeline-fact-finding\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">timeline<\/a>, said it passed a counterproposal to the union at 1:33 a.m., about 12 hours after receiving the union\u2019s previous proposal. Superintendent Maria Su joined the talks Wednesday.<\/p>\n<p>Both sides have expressed urgency to strike a deal.
